Welcome to the Aloha Foundation Camps in Fairlee, Vermont!
Is your child interested in summer sleepaway camp but has never tried it? Our camps are offering scholarships to children currently in grades 5th-7th to come to our camps this summer for free.
Camp Scholarships are part of our ongoing research into how camp can improve the well-being of 5th-7th graders. All students and their parents who enter the lottery must agree to participate in 3 short paid surveys, even if they do not win a scholarship from the lottery. Surveys will be conducted by our research partners at Princeton University.
The Aloha Foundation has three sleepaway summer camps: Lanakila (boys’ camp for 5th-7th grade graduates), Hive (girls’ camp for 5th-6th grade graduates) and Aloha (girls’ camp for 7th grade graduates)
To qualify for this opportunity, families must:
- Have a child currently in 5th, 6th, or 7th grade who has never attended our camps before
- Be available to attend camp for 3-weeks this summer, from July 21st – August 12th 2026
- Consent to you and your child completing three surveys with our research partners at Princeton University
- Apply to enter the lottery by Sunday, March 29th (deadline extended!)
- Lottery results will be announced via email by the end of the day Friday, 4/3
